In order to produce summaries from dynamic content, we address the definition of the dynamic summarization. In this paper, the issue of modeling of dynamic summarization is discussed, and then two solutions of model improvement with set theory and algorithm improvement with reranking are proposed for dynamic summarization from classic summarization. Finally, the performances of these two solutions are evaluated on the dataset of DUC 2007. Our results demonstrate that the model improvement solution is more effective, but as another stride towards summarization, dynamic summarization research still need further study.
